Oil & Natural Gas Corp. (ONGC), the Indian energy company, will spend about 13,000 crore rupees ($1.8 billion) in oil exploration and production projects in Assam over the next five years.

ONGC said the projected infusion is 30 percent more than its budget for the previous five years.

The company is part of the consortium that will connect all the north-eastern capitals with pipeline with around $845.1 million investment.

ONGC has inaugurated nine projects in the hydrocarbon sector in Assam at a cost of $211.3 million.
